Pricing and Rates of Registered Agent Services
The cost of RA services can vary considerably based on elements such as the agent's standing, the scope of offerings included, and your business's place. Typically, you can expect to pay ranging from $50 to $300 dollars each year for fundamental registered agent services. Advanced options that include further support services or add-ons may arrive with a greater price point, reflecting the level of support offered.
When assessing agent costs, it is important to factor in what is covered in the pricing. commercial registered agent offer basic service for a reduced cost, but may levy more for vital services such as reminders for compliance, mail forwarding, or changes to your registered agent designation. It's recommended to compare multiple RA options to find a balance between fee and the value of offerings provided, making sure that you select a trustworthy agent that meets your business needs.

Conformity and Responsibilities of a Registered Representative
A official representative plays a crucial role in ensuring that a business entity meets its legal and regulatory obligations. This includes acting as the agent for service of process, which means they receive significant legal documents, such as lawsuits and citations, on behalf of the business. By being a point of contact for state government notifications and correspondence, the official agent ensures that the business remains informed about crucial developments that could impact its operations.
In addition to handling legal documents, official agents are responsible for maintaining compliance with various state regulations. They must be well-versed with official representative requirements in their relevant jurisdiction and ensure that the business entity is compliant with yearly filings and renewal processes. This includes tracking deadlines for yearly filings and advising the business on critical corporate governance matters. Failure to comply with these obligations can result in fines, penalties, or even legal dissolution of the entity.

Benefits of Hiring a Qualified Registered Agent
Engaging a professional registered agent delivers significant advantages for companies. One of the main benefits is ensuring adherence with local regulations. A qualified registered agent knows the registered agent requirements specific to each state and ensures that your business remains in good condition by managing essential tasks such as service of process delivery and compliance notifications. This preventive management assists prevent costly penalties and preserve your business's reputation.
Another notable advantage is improved privacy and confidentiality. By nominating a registered agent, business owners can shield their personal addresses off public records, which provides a level of protection against intrusive solicitations and privacy invasions. Whether you choose an virtual registered agent or a physical registered agent, this service permits company owners to divide their personal and professional lives more effectively, which is particularly beneficial for small businesses.

Altering or Renewing Your Registered Agent
Modifying or renewing your registered agent is a critical aspect of maintaining your business entity's compliance. Businesses may wish to modify their registered agent for many reasons, including dissatisfaction with current services, a need for more efficient communication, or even relocating to a various state. To initiate this process, a business typically completes a registered agent change form, which is filed with the relevant state authorities. It's important to review state-specific requirements, as they can vary significantly.
